Διαφορά μεταξύ μικροεπεξεργαστή και πυρήνα πνευματικής ιδιοκτησίας

Διαφορά μεταξύ μικροεπεξεργαστή και πυρήνα πνευματικής ιδιοκτησίας
Διαφορά μεταξύ μικροεπεξεργαστή και πυρήνα πνευματικής ιδιοκτησίας

Βίντεο: Διαφορά μεταξύ μικροεπεξεργαστή και πυρήνα πνευματικής ιδιοκτησίας

Βίντεο: Διαφορά μεταξύ μικροεπεξεργαστή και πυρήνα πνευματικής ιδιοκτησίας
Βίντεο: Το Τσιτάχ Θαύμα | The Miracle Cheetah 2024, Ιούλιος
Anonim

Μικροεπεξεργαστής εναντίον Πυρήνα Πνευματικής Ιδιοκτησίας | Μικροεπεξεργαστής εναντίον πυρήνα | Μικροεπεξεργαστής έναντι Πυρήνα IP | Επεξεργαστής εναντίον πυρήνα | Επεξεργαστής έναντι Πυρήνα IP

Ένας μικροεπεξεργαστής, γνωστός και ως Κεντρική Μονάδα Επεξεργασίας (CPU), είναι ένα ολοκληρωμένο κύκλωμα (IC), το οποίο είναι ο εγκέφαλος ενός υπολογιστικού συστήματος που εκτελεί τους «υπολογισμούς» που δίνονται ως οδηγίες μέσω ενός προγράμματος υπολογιστή. Οι μικροεπεξεργαστές δεν χρησιμοποιούνται μόνο σε προσωπικούς υπολογιστές και διακομιστές, αλλά αποστέλλονται επίσης με δισεκατομμύρια ενσωματωμένα συστήματα (όπως κινητά τηλέφωνα, PDA, walkman κ.λπ.) που πωλούνται κάθε χρόνο. Ένας πυρήνας IP είναι η σχεδίαση ενός λογικού συστήματος και, επομένως, δεν είναι φυσικό σύστημα. Τυπικά, ένας Πυρήνας IP μπορεί να κατασκευαστεί και να κατασκευαστεί σε φυσικό μικροεπεξεργαστή. Κατά καιρούς, σε έναν μικροεπεξεργαστή θα μπορείτε να κατασκευάζετε πολλαπλούς πυρήνες IP σχηματίζοντας πολυπύρηνες μικροεπεξεργαστές.

Μικροεπεξεργαστής

Ο όρος μικροεπεξεργαστής χρησιμοποιείται σε υπολογιστικά συστήματα για περισσότερες από τέσσερις δεκαετίες τώρα, και ήταν η μόνη μονάδα επεξεργασίας στους πρώτους υπολογιστές έως ότου εισήχθησαν «άλλες» μονάδες επεξεργασίας (όπως οι GPU) για να συμπληρώσουν την επεξεργαστική ισχύ των ένα υπολογιστικό σύστημα. Ο Intel 4004 αποδίδεται ως ο πρώτος μικροεπεξεργαστής και δημοσιοποιήθηκε το 1971 από την Intel Corporation. Ένας μικροεπεξεργαστής έχει νόημα μόνο όταν έχετε ένα υπολογιστικό σύστημα που είναι "προγραμματιζόμενο" (ώστε να μπορεί να εκτελεί οδηγίες) και θα πρέπει να σημειώσουμε ότι η CPU είναι η "Κεντρική" μονάδα επεξεργασίας, η μονάδα που ελέγχει τις άλλες μονάδες/τμήματα ενός υπολογιστικό σύστημα. Στο σημερινό πλαίσιο, ένας μικροεπεξεργαστής συνήθως περιέχει την CPU και είναι ένα τσιπ σιλικόνης.

Πυρήνας Πνευματικής Ιδιοκτησίας

Ο πυρήνας πνευματικής ιδιοκτησίας σε ημιαγωγούς, γνωστός και ως IP Core ή Core, είναι ένα επαναχρησιμοποιήσιμο λογικό σχέδιο που είναι συνήθως πνευματική ιδιοκτησία ενός συγκεκριμένου ατόμου ή μιας εταιρείας. Επομένως, ένας Πυρήνας IP είναι περισσότερο μια ιδέα (σχεδίαση) παρά μια φυσική υλοποίηση. Για να πάρουμε κάτι παρόμοιο, εάν ένας μικροεπεξεργαστής είναι ένα κτίριο, ένας πυρήνας IP είναι η διάταξη του κτιρίου ή το σχεδιάγραμμα του κτιρίου. Επομένως, το σχέδιο, το οποίο είναι ο πυρήνας IP, μπορεί να πωληθεί ή να χορηγηθεί άδεια σε τρίτους, ώστε να μπορούν να κατασκευάσουν επεξεργαστές με το συγκεκριμένο σχέδιο. Γενικά, οι πυρήνες IP κατηγοριοποιούνται σε δύο με βάση τον τρόπο με τον οποίο αναπαρίστανται. Εάν αντιπροσωπεύονται σε υψηλότερο επίπεδο, όπως στο RTL (Επίπεδο Μεταφοράς Εγγραφής), ονομάζονται μαλακοί πυρήνες και εάν αντιπροσωπεύονται σε χαμηλότερο επίπεδο, όπως σε λίστες δικτύου επιπέδου πύλης, τότε ονομάζονται σκληροί πυρήνες. Ενώ η πρώτη αναπαράσταση είναι γενικά πιο εύκολη στην τροποποίηση και προσαρμογή, η τελευταία δεν μπορεί να τροποποιηθεί με εύλογη προσπάθεια.

Ο όρος πυρήνας έφτασε καλύτερα στον κοινό άνθρωπο με την εισαγωγή των «πολυπύρηνων επεξεργαστών». Η ιδέα ενός επεξεργαστή πολλαπλών πυρήνων είναι να έχει περισσότερους από έναν πυρήνες IP (το σχέδιο) που αναπαράγονται στην κατασκευή ενός μικροεπεξεργαστή (και επομένως σε ένα μόνο τσιπ). Επομένως, σε έναν επεξεργαστή μονού πυρήνα, ο πυρήνας IP (ή το σχέδιο) κατασκευάζεται σε έναν μόνο μικροεπεξεργαστή χωρίς αναπαραγωγή.

Ποια είναι η διαφορά μεταξύ του μικροεπεξεργαστή και του πυρήνα πνευματικής ιδιοκτησίας;

• Ενώ ένας μικροεπεξεργαστής είναι μια φυσική υλοποίηση ενός λογικού σχεδιασμού, ένας πυρήνας IP είναι η ίδια η σχεδίαση (ή η διάταξη). Επομένως, είναι επίσης δυνατό να δούμε έναν πυρήνα IP ως τον «πυρήνα» ενός μικροεπεξεργαστή και ως τέτοιο να τον αποκαλούμε «πυρήνα μικροεπεξεργαστή».

• Εμπορικά, ο όρος πυρήνας (ή πυρήνας μικροεπεξεργαστή) χρησιμοποιείται για να αναφέρεται στον αριθμό παρόμοιων λογικών σχεδίων (ή διάταξης) που αναπαράγονται μέσα σε έναν μόνο μικροεπεξεργαστή: Επομένως, ένας επεξεργαστής διπλού πυρήνα θα έχει δύο παρόμοια σχεδίαση διπλό. σε έναν μικροεπεξεργαστή και σε έναν τετραπύρηνο επεξεργαστή θα έχουν αναπαραχθεί τέσσερις παρόμοιες σχεδιάσεις.

• Συνήθως, ο αριθμός των πυρήνων που έχετε σε έναν μικροεπεξεργαστή θα είναι ένας παράγοντας για τον καθορισμό του αριθμού των νημάτων (εφαρμογών) που μπορείτε να εκτελέσετε σε έναν υπολογιστή ταυτόχρονα (παράλληλα).

Συνιστάται: